Copenhagen is brimming with lush parks, ideal for picnics, afternoon naps, or soaking up the sun. With most apartments and housing lacking private gardens, the locals make the most of the beautiful parks scattered throughout the city.

The King’s Gardens, meticulously maintained, features stunning sculptures, fountains, and vibrant rose gardens. While you unwind in Denmark’s oldest royal garden, your children can enjoy the creative playground nearby.

Fælledparken boasts the largest skatepark in Northern Europe, along with numerous soccer fields and open green spaces perfect for gathering with friends and family.

Looking to take a dip in the Copenhagen harbors like a true local? Strandbad Nordhavn and Havnebadet Islands Brygge are the top destinations during the warm Danish summers.

For a beach day, venture north to Bellevue Strand, Charlottenlund Fort, or Vedbæk Strand. Enjoy the great outdoors in the heart of the city!
